Unearthing Historical Records and Archives

Alright, guys, let's start with the big guns: historical records and archives. These are your treasure troves, filled with documents that can paint a vivid picture of 808 N Main St over time. Think about it: deeds, tax records, building permits, and even old city directories can offer invaluable insights. Where do you find such things? Well, local historical societies are a fantastic starting point. They often have extensive collections of documents, photographs, and other materials related to the area. Your local library is another excellent resource, often housing local history collections and providing access to online databases. Don't forget about county and city archives, which typically maintain official records. Searching through these records can be a bit like detective work, but the rewards are well worth it. You might uncover the original owner's name, the date the building was constructed, and even details about the architects and builders. Imagine finding the blueprints!

Furthermore, exploring online resources can significantly boost your research. Websites like Ancestry.com and FamilySearch.org can provide access to census records, property records, and other genealogical information, which can help trace the building's history through its occupants. Newspaper archives, accessible through sites like Newspapers.com, are another goldmine. They can provide glimpses into the building's role in the community, including mentions of businesses, events, and even scandals that may have taken place within its walls. These archives often contain articles, advertisements, and photographs that can offer a rich understanding of the building's historical context. The more you dig, the more details you'll unearth, revealing the evolving story of 808 N Main St. It's like peeling back the layers of time! The initial research phase can sometimes feel overwhelming, but don't get discouraged. Start with the basics and gradually expand your search. Focus on identifying key dates, names, and events associated with the property. As you gather more information, you can begin to connect the dots and piece together a comprehensive history. Remember to keep meticulous records of your sources. Note the date, document type, and any other relevant information to help you cite your sources and avoid any confusion later on.

Uncovering Visual Representations and Photographs

Let's talk visuals, people! Pictures often speak louder than words, and that's especially true when researching the history of 808 N Main St. Finding photographs, illustrations, and maps of the building can be a game-changer. These visuals provide a direct view into the past and can reveal details that might be missed in written records. Where do you find these visual treasures? Local historical societies and museums often have extensive collections of photographs and illustrations. Check their archives, and don't hesitate to ask if they have anything related to 808 N Main St or the surrounding area. You might stumble upon some incredible finds!

Old city directories can sometimes include photographs of businesses. These directories can provide visual confirmation of businesses that operated within the building at different times. Online archives, such as the Library of Congress and the National Archives, often have digitized collections of photographs, maps, and other visual materials. Take the time to search these resources for any visual representations of the building or its surroundings. Local libraries and universities are great resources too. The Sanborn Fire Insurance Maps are another valuable source. These maps, created for insurance purposes, often include detailed information about buildings, including their construction materials, layout, and use. Sanborn maps can provide a wealth of information about the building's history, even if you don't have any images. Aerial photographs can also provide a unique perspective on the building and its surroundings over time.

Analyzing Census Records and Population Data

Alright, let's dive into some numbers and demographics! Census records and population data can be another great way to understand the history of 808 N Main St. These records can tell you about the people who lived and worked in the area surrounding the building, providing valuable context. Census records provide detailed information about individuals, including their names, ages, occupations, and family relationships. They can help you understand the demographic makeup of the neighborhood surrounding 808 N Main St over time! These records are typically available from the late 18th century to the present day. You can use online resources like Ancestry.com and FamilySearch.org to access these records. Census data can provide valuable insights into the building's history, the neighborhood's evolution, and the people who have lived and worked nearby.

Using Census Data

When reviewing census records, begin with the years closest to the time period you are interested in. Search for the address of 808 N Main St or for the names of businesses that may have been located there. Note the occupations of the residents and the types of businesses in the surrounding area. This can provide clues about the building's purpose and the social and economic environment of the time! Compare census records from different years to track demographic changes and population trends. This can help you understand how the neighborhood has evolved over time and the impact that 808 N Main St had on the community. In addition to census data, explore local population data and demographic reports. These resources can provide additional insights into the neighborhood's social and economic characteristics. Look for data on income levels, education, and other factors that can help you understand the context of the building's history.
